# esri-gl
|
|
2
|
+
|
|
3
|
+
A TypeScript library that bridges Esri ArcGIS REST services with MapLibre GL JS and Mapbox GL JS. It replicates Esri Leaflet's architecture patterns while being compatible with modern WebGL mapping libraries.

## Features
|
|
21
|
+
|
|
22
|
+
### Supported Services
|
|
23
|
+
|
|
24
|
+
- **Dynamic Map Services** - Server-rendered raster tiles from ArcGIS Map Services
|
|
25
|
+
- **Tiled Map Services** - Pre-cached tile services for optimal performance
|
|
26
|
+
- **Image Services** - Analytical raster data with server-side processing
|
|
27
|
+
- **Vector Tile Services** - Client-rendered vector tiles for fast styling
|
|
28
|
+
- **Vector Basemap Styles** - Esri's vector basemap styles with custom styling
|
|
29
|
+
- **Feature Services** - Vector data with smart vector tile detection and GeoJSON fallback
|
|
30
|
+
|
|
31
|
+
### Advanced Features
|
|
32
|
+
|
|
33
|
+
- **Smart Vector Tile Detection** - Automatically detects vector tile endpoints with GeoJSON fallback
|
|
34
|
+
- **Dynamic Layer Management** - Add/remove layers dynamically with proper cleanup
|
|
35
|
+
- **Identify Tasks** - Query features and raster data at specific locations
|
|
36
|
+
- **Bounding Box Filtering** - Optimize performance with viewport-based data loading
|
|
37
|
+
- **Layer Definitions** - Filter data server-side using SQL-like expressions
|
|
38
|
+
- **Time-aware Services** - Support for temporal data visualization
|
|
39
|
+
- **Attribution Management** - Automatic service attribution handling
|
|
40
|
+
- **TypeScript Support** - Full type safety with comprehensive interfaces

## Service Classes
|
|
159
|
+
|
|
160
|
+
### DynamicMapService
|
|
161
|
+
Server-rendered raster tiles from ArcGIS Map Services.
|
|
162
|
+
|
|
163
|
+
```typescript
|
|
164
|
+
const service = new DynamicMapService('source-id', map, {
|
|
165
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/arcgis/rest/services/MyService/MapServer',
|
|
166
|
+
layers: [0, 1, 2], // Specific layers to display
|
|
167
|
+
layerDefs: {
|
|
168
|
+
0: "POP2000 > 100000", // Filter layer 0
|
|
169
|
+
1: "STATE_NAME = 'California'" // Filter layer 1
|
|
170
|
+
},
|
|
171
|
+
transparent: true,
|
|
172
|
+
format: 'png32'
|
|
173
|
+
});
|
|
174
|
+
```
|
|
175
|
+
|
|
176
|
+
### TiledMapService
|
|
177
|
+
Pre-cached tile services for optimal performance.
|
|
178
|
+
|
|
179
|
+
```typescript
|
|
180
|
+
const service = new TiledMapService('source-id', map, {
|
|
181
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/arcgis/rest/services/MyTiledService/MapServer'
|
|
182
|
+
});
|
|
183
|
+
```
|
|
184
|
+
|
|
185
|
+
### FeatureService
|
|
186
|
+
Vector data with intelligent vector tile detection and automatic GeoJSON fallback.
|
|
187
|
+
|
|
188
|
+
```typescript
|
|
189
|
+
const service = new FeatureService('source-id', map, {
|
|
190
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/arcgis/rest/services/MyService/FeatureServer/0',
|
|
191
|
+
useVectorTiles: true, // Smart detection with fallback
|
|
192
|
+
useBoundingBox: true, // Viewport-based loading
|
|
193
|
+
where: '1=1',
|
|
194
|
+
outFields: '*',
|
|
195
|
+
maxRecordCount: 2000
|
|
196
|
+
});
|
|
197
|
+
```
|
|
198
|
+
|
|
199
|
+
### VectorTileService
|
|
200
|
+
Client-rendered vector tiles for fast styling and interaction.
|
|
201
|
+
|
|
202
|
+
```typescript
|
|
203
|
+
const service = new VectorTileService('source-id', map, {
|
|
204
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/arcgis/rest/services/MyService/VectorTileServer'
|
|
205
|
+
});
|
|
206
|
+
```
|
|
207
|
+
|
|
208
|
+
### ImageService
|
|
209
|
+
Analytical raster data with server-side processing capabilities.
|
|
210
|
+
|
|
211
|
+
```typescript
|
|
212
|
+
const service = new ImageService('source-id', map, {
|
|
213
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/arcgis/rest/services/MyImageService/ImageServer',
|
|
214
|
+
renderingRule: {
|
|
215
|
+
rasterFunction: 'Stretch',
|
|
216
|
+
rasterFunctionArguments: {
|
|
217
|
+
StretchType: 6,
|
|
218
|
+
NumberOfStandardDeviations: 2
|
|
219
|
+
}
|
|
220
|
+
},
|
|
221
|
+
mosaicRule: {
|
|
222
|
+
mosaicMethod: 'esriMosaicLockRaster',
|
|
223
|
+
lockRasterIds: [1, 2, 3]
|
|
224
|
+
}
|
|
225
|
+
});
|
|
226
|
+
```
|
|
227
|
+
|
|
228
|
+
### VectorBasemapStyle
|
|
229
|
+
Esri's vector basemap styles with customization options.
|
|
230
|
+
|
|
231
|
+
```typescript
|
|
232
|
+
const service = new VectorBasemapStyle('source-id', map, {
|
|
233
|
+
style: 'arcgis/streets', // or 'arcgis/navigation', 'arcgis/topographic', etc.
|
|
234
|
+
language: 'en',
|
|
235
|
+
worldview: 'USA'
|
|
236
|
+
});
|
|
237
|
+
```

## Task-Based Operations
|
|
240
|
+
|
|
241
|
+
Modeled after Esri Leaflet's chainable task pattern for querying and identifying features.
|
|
242
|
+
|
|
243
|
+
### IdentifyFeatures
|
|
244
|
+
Query vector features at specific locations.
|
|
245
|
+
|
|
246
|
+
```typescript
|
|
247
|
+
import { IdentifyFeatures } from 'esri-gl';
|
|
248
|
+
|
|
249
|
+
const identifyService = new IdentifyFeatures({
|
|
250
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/arcgis/rest/services/MyService/MapServer'
|
|
251
|
+
});
|
|
252
|
+
|
|
253
|
+
// Identify features at a point
|
|
254
|
+
const results = await identifyService
|
|
255
|
+
.at({ lng: -95, lat: 37 })
|
|
256
|
+
.tolerance(5)
|
|
257
|
+
.layers('all')
|
|
258
|
+
.returnGeometry(true)
|
|
259
|
+
.run(map);
|
|
260
|
+
|
|
261
|
+
console.log('Identified features:', results);
|
|
262
|
+
```
|
|
263
|
+
|
|
264
|
+
### IdentifyImage
|
|
265
|
+
Query raster values from image services.
|
|
266
|
+
|
|
267
|
+
```typescript
|
|
268
|
+
import { identifyImage } from 'esri-gl';
|
|
269
|
+
|
|
270
|
+
const results = await identifyImage({
|
|
271
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/arcgis/rest/services/Elevation/ImageServer'
|
|
272
|
+
}).at({ lng: -120, lat: 40 });
|
|
273
|
+
|
|
274
|
+
console.log('Elevation value:', results.value);
|
|
275
|
+
```
|
|
276
|
+
|
|
277
|
+
### Query
|
|
278
|
+
Advanced feature querying with spatial and attribute filters.
|
|
279
|
+
|
|
280
|
+
```typescript
|
|
281
|
+
import { query } from 'esri-gl';
|
|
282
|
+
|
|
283
|
+
const results = await query({
|
|
284
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/arcgis/rest/services/MyService/FeatureServer/0'
|
|
285
|
+
})
|
|
286
|
+
.where("STATE_NAME = 'California'")
|
|
287
|
+
.intersects({
|
|
288
|
+
type: 'Point',
|
|
289
|
+
coordinates: [-118, 34]
|
|
290
|
+
})
|
|
291
|
+
.run();
|
|
292
|
+
```

## Advanced Features
|
|
295
|
+
|
|
296
|
+
### Dynamic Layer Management
|
|
297
|
+
|
|
298
|
+
```typescript
|
|
299
|
+
// Add layers dynamically
|
|
300
|
+
const service = new DynamicMapService('census-source', map, {
|
|
301
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/MapServer'
|
|
302
|
+
});
|
|
303
|
+
|
|
304
|
+
// Update visible layers
|
|
305
|
+
service.setLayers([0, 2, 5]);
|
|
306
|
+
|
|
307
|
+
// Update layer definitions
|
|
308
|
+
service.setLayerDefs({
|
|
309
|
+
0: "POP2000 > 50000",
|
|
310
|
+
2: "STATE_NAME IN ('California', 'Nevada')"
|
|
311
|
+
});
|
|
312
|
+
|
|
313
|
+
// Clean up
|
|
314
|
+
service.remove();
|
|
315
|
+
```
|
|
316
|
+
|
|
317
|
+
### Smart Vector Tile Detection
|
|
318
|
+
|
|
319
|
+
The `FeatureService` automatically detects vector tile availability:
|
|
320
|
+
|
|
321
|
+
```typescript
|
|
322
|
+
const service = new FeatureService('smart-source', map, {
|
|
323
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/FeatureServer/0',
|
|
324
|
+
useVectorTiles: true // Will automatically:
|
|
325
|
+
// 1. Check for VectorTileServer endpoint
|
|
326
|
+
// 2. Test various URL patterns
|
|
327
|
+
// 3. Fall back to GeoJSON if vector tiles unavailable
|
|
328
|
+
// 4. Log the decision process to console
|
|
329
|
+
});
|
|
330
|
+
```
|
|
331
|
+
|
|
332
|
+
### Performance Optimization
|
|
333
|
+
|
|
334
|
+
```typescript
|
|
335
|
+
const service = new FeatureService('optimized-source', map, {
|
|
336
|
+
url: 'https://example.com/FeatureServer/0',
|
|
337
|
+
useBoundingBox: true, // Only load features in current viewport
|
|
338
|
+
maxRecordCount: 1000, // Limit records per request
|
|
339
|
+
where: 'STATUS = "Active"', // Server-side filtering
|
|
340
|
+
outFields: ['OBJECTID', 'NAME', 'STATUS'] // Limit fields
|
|
341
|
+
});
|
|
342
|
+
```
